Transportation from the City Center to Hannover Airport
Hannover, the capital of the German state of Lower Saxony, is also the country's largest fair city. Hannover, which is a city with a very active economy, hosts tens of thousands of visitors every year as it has developed in areas such as tourism and trade. Hannover Langenhagen International Airport connects the city to the world.
The distance between Hannover city center and Hannover Airport is 11 km. You can use train, bus, taxi and car rental options to reach Hannover Airport from the city center.
Trains are one of the most economical methods of transportation from the city center to the airport. S-Bahn trains running on the S5 line in the city reach the airport. Transportation takes 20 minutes on average by trains, which run at intervals of 30 minutes 7 days a week.
Bus number 470 departing from Langenhagen is among the public transportation options to reach the airport. You can take this bus to the Airport Terminal C.
It is possible to reach the airport in a short time by taxis from different points of the city. The route between the city center and the airport takes about 20 minutes by taxi.
You can also provide transportation by renting a car from rent a car offices in the city or through online reservation.

Transportation from Chania Airport to Crete City Center
Chania “Ioannis Daskalogiannis” Airport is an international airport in the city of Chania on the island of Crete. The only public transportation option to get to the city center from here is to use the municipal buses, which are not very frequent.
In high season, these buses depart every half hour for most of the day and reach the center of Chania in approximately 30 minutes. While you can buy your ticket on the bus, you can check the times and buy a future ticket on the KTEL official website.
For this journey, your options other than the bus are taxi or private airport transfer. Many taxis are waiting for you at the taxi stand located just outside the inbound Floor B exit. You can find a taxi whenever the airport is open, and you can take the next taxi and set off. However, it is recommended that you come to an agreement on the price, or even make a small bargain, before your journey begins.
The fastest and most effortless way to get to the city center from Chania Airport is to arrange an airport transfer before you start your journey. Thus, a professional will greet you at the airport with your name in hand and you will arrive at your hotel without wasting any time, searching for an address or even touching your suitcases. You can arrange this transfer through your hotel or from a professional tour agency.
There are so many places to see in both Chania and Crete that you can rent a car from the airport and take care of both your airport transfer and your transportation to the touristic places on the island.
The best thing to do is to rent a car and go anywhere on the island in your own car, as public transport facilities are limited in the Greek islands and taxis are not budget friendly. In the terminal building, there are offices of global brands such as Hertz and Sixt, as well as local car rental companies.
